The global Cell Line Development Serum Market is experiencing robust growth, driven by increasing demand for biopharmaceuticals, advancements in drug discovery, and rising investments in biotechnology research. The market size was valued at approximately US$ 1.16 billion in 2023 and is projected to reach US$ 2.00 billion by 2031, registering a CAGR of 7.0% during the forecast period from 2024 to 2031.

This growth is primarily attributed to the expanding application of cell line development in vaccine production, regenerative medicine, and toxicity testing. The increasing prevalence of chronic and infectious diseases is accelerating the need for innovative therapeutic solutions, further boosting the demand for high-quality serum products. Additionally, the rising adoption of personalized medicine and continuous advancements in cell culture technologies are expected to create lucrative opportunities in the market.

Market Segmentation and Key Trends

The Cell Line Development Serum Market is segmented based on type and application. By type, the market includes fetal bovine serum, adult bovine serum, porcine serum, horse serum, and others. Among these, fetal bovine serum holds the largest market share due to its high efficiency in supporting cell growth and its widespread use in research and bioproduction.

Based on application, the market is segmented into bioproduction, drug discovery, tissue engineering and regenerative medicine, toxicity testing, and academic research. The bioproduction segment dominates the market, reflecting the growing demand for biologics and vaccines.
